1. Hang Ten Grill

Photo Credit: hale_makai_beachrental via Instagram

Looking for an island favorite with some live music? Then you may want to take a closer look at Hang Ten Grill. This is a great opportunity for you to relax next to Carolina Beach Lake Park while enjoying brunch, breakfast, lunch, or dinner.

This is a relatively inexpensive restaurant, and it is a great place to enjoy some traditional Southern eats. For example, you might be looking for some clams, shrimp, or even soft shell crab legs. If you want to create a delicious meal inspired by the local surf, this is the place to go.

To check out Hang Ten Grill, you can find it located at 308 Lake Park Blvd S, Carolina Beach, NC 28428.

4. Carolina Smokehouse

Photo Credit: porkchoploadingdock via Instagram

There is nothing quite like enjoying a bit of barbecue during your visit to the Carolina beach. For the best barbecue in the area, then you would definitely want to check out Carolina Smokehouse.

They make all of their sauces in-house, and you can customize your meals to meet your needs. You can even enjoy some gluten-free options. Of course, in North Carolina, there is only one type of BBQ, so you should be prepared for your meal to have a bit of zing to it.

Be sure to check out the pulled pork and order some appetizers to share, as there is nothing quite like it in the area.

If you feel like giving Carolina Smokehouse a try, you can find it located at 9 Pavilion Ave S, Carolina Beach, NC 28428.

8. Lazy Pirate

Photo Credit: lazypirate_cb via Instagram

If you don’t want to miss the big game while on vacation, then you will definitely be looking for a sports bar in the local area. One of the best options from which to choose is Lazy Pirate.

This is a sports bar that is fun for the whole family. There is indoor and outdoor seating available, so you shouldn’t have to worry about waiting for a table

In addition, this is one of the best locations for live music. There is a tiki bar that is always serving up delicious drinks, and you can take in as many sporting events as you want.

This is one of the most convenient restaurants in the area. If you want to check out Lazy Pirate, you can find it located at 701 N Lake Park Blvd, Carolina Beach, NC 28428.
